如何实时文本替换?
实时文本替换是编程领域中一项有用且实用的技术。 它允许您实时修改文本内容,而无需编辑或重新编译源代码。 此功能在 Web 应用程序中特别有用,您经常需要在不中断系统流程的情况下更新或自定义内容。 在本文中,我们将探讨执行实时文本替换的不同方法以及如何在项目中有效地实施它们。
实时文本替换的主要方法
有多种方法可以执行实时文本替换,具体取决于每个项目的具体需求。 最常见的方法之一是结合使用 JavaScript 和文档对象模型 (DOM) 来访问和修改网页的元素。 另一种方法是使用特定的库或框架,例如 jQuery 或 React,这使得文本操作变得更容易。 实时。 此外,一些编程语言(例如PHP)还提供内置函数来在 Web 应用程序中执行实时文本替换。
有效实现实时文本替换
在实施实时文本替换时,重要的是要记住几个关键方面,以确保有效和顺利的操作。 首先,必须通过分配 ID 或特定类来清楚地标识将要修改的页面元素。 这将使您能够精确地定位它们并仅在所需的元素上进行替换。 此外,建议使用高效的编程技术并避免不必要地遍历所有 DOM 元素,以提高应用程序的性能和速度。
简而言之,实时文本替换是编程中的一项重要技术,尤其是在 Web 应用程序中。通过不同的可用方法和有效的实施,您将能够更新和个性化内容 实时 不间断。 利用这个强大的功能探索可能性并改进您的项目!
– 实时文本替换简介
实时文本替换过程是指更改和更新内容的能力 网站的 实时网络。 这种技术在需要不断修改文本的情况下特别有用,例如在营销活动、特别促销或翻译过程中。 使用实时文本替换,管理员 一个网站 他们可以保持信息最新,而无需求助于程序员或手动更改源代码。
实现实时文本替换的常见方法是使用 HTML 和 CSS 标签。 例如,如果您想更改网页上的标题,您可以使用标签 跨度 包围要修改的文本并使用 CSS 属性为其分配唯一标识符 id。 然后,使用诸如JavaScript之类的编程语言,可以对所识别元素的内容进行必要的修改。 这样,当网页加载时,识别出的文本将根据编程指令进行替换。
执行实时文本替换的另一种方法是使用提供此功能的特定框架或库。 这些工具提供了简单易用的方法和功能,使开发人员能够快速高效地对内容进行更改。 一些例子 这些工具中最受欢迎的是 React.js、Angular.js 和 Vue.js。 这些框架提供了一种更加结构化和有组织的方式来执行实时文本替换,从而可以更轻松地维护和更新内容。 现场.
– 什么是实时文本替换以及为什么它很重要?
实时文本替换 它是一种先进且高效的技术,允许您实时动态修改网页上的文本。 这个功能,太重要了 在世界上 数字化,允许开发人员和网页设计人员快速轻松地更新和更改内容,而无需重新加载页面。
实时文本替换的重要性在于其个性化用户体验的能力。 通过使用这种技术,可以根据用户的兴趣或偏好显示不同的消息或关键词。 这不仅提高了页面的可用性,还有助于提高访问者的参与度和保留率。
除了定制之外, 实时文本替换 它也是进行测试和实验的有用工具。 开发人员可以使用此技术来评估文本的不同版本,并确定哪个版本在转换或用户响应方面最有效。 此外,实时文本替换可用于根据上下文(例如用户的地理位置或他们正在使用的设备)显示相关内容。
简而言之,实时文本替换是一项强大的技术,可让您实时更新和自定义网页内容。该功能能够显示特定消息并适应用户的上下文,有助于提高访问者的参与度和保留率。此外,实时文本替换是一种有效的测试和实验工具,使开发人员能够优化页面内容并改进结果。
– 执行实时文本替换的工具和技术
执行实时文本替换的工具和技术:
CSS“文本溢出”工具: 实现实时文本替换的最简单方法之一是使用 CSS“text-overflow”属性。 此属性允许您控制当文本超出容器大小时如何显示。 通过应用此属性及其值“省略号”,您可以显示省略号而不是全文。 此外,还可以自定义省略号的样式,例如其颜色或大小。 该工具在大多数现代浏览器中得到广泛支持,使其成为执行实时文本替换的安全可靠的选项。
使用 JavaScript 进行文本替换: 执行实时文本替换的另一个流行选项是使用 JavaScript。 这个强大的编程工具允许您与页面内容交互并动态修改它。 通过使用 JavaScript,可以访问包含要替换的文本的 HTML 元素并实时修改其内容。 此外,可以应用逻辑条件来确定哪些文本应该被替换以及哪些文本应该保持不变。 JavaScript 提供了极大的灵活性和对实时文本替换的控制,使其成为一种非常通用和强大的技术。
使用 CMS 和 插件: 如果您使用 WordPress 等内容管理系统 (CMS),则可以找到特定的插件来轻松替换实时文本。 这些插件提供了直观的界面,允许您输入原始文本和替换文本以及其他配置选项。 设置完成后,这些工具会实时自动执行文本替换过程,从而节省时间和精力。 此外,这些插件中的许多都提供高级功能,例如指定哪些元素或页面应受文本替换影响的能力。 对于那些不想处理代码或编程的人来说,使用 CMS 和插件是一个实用且方便的选择。
– 执行实时文本替换时的关键注意事项
实时文本替换是一项有价值且广泛使用的技术 在网络开发中。 它允许您实时修改网页内容,而无需重新加载。这对于显示更新的信息(例如价格、日期、促销等)特别有用。 以下是执行实时文本替换时应牢记的一些关键注意事项。
浏览器兼容性: 实施实时文本替换时,考虑浏览器兼容性非常重要。 确保该功能与最流行的浏览器兼容,例如 Google Chrome, Mozilla Firefox浏览器、Safari 和 微软边缘. 另外,请记住这些浏览器的最新版本。
DOM 操作: 实时文本替换需要操作网页的文档对象模型(DOM)。 这涉及选择要在其中进行替换的 HTML 元素并修改其内容。 使用 getElementById() 或 querySelector() 等方法来选择适当的元素。 然后,使用innerHTML 方法更改文本。
高效更新: 为了实现高效的实时文本替换,以最佳方式执行更新非常重要。 避免不必要或过度更新文本,因为这可能会影响网站的性能。 它使用 oninput 或 onchange 等事件来检测输入字段的更改,并仅在必要时更新文本。 另外,请考虑使用缓存技术来最大限度地减少对服务器的请求。
请记住,实时文本替换是一个强大的工具,可以改善用户体验并使信息实时更新。 遵循这些关键注意事项,您将成功实施此技术 在你的项目中 网页。
– 高效实时文本替换的最佳实践
El 实时文本替换 是一种用于实时修改网站内容而无需更改源代码的技术。 这种做法对于对向用户显示的信息进行调整或改进非常有用,而无需等待开发人员。 以下是一些 最佳做法 这将帮助您执行实时文本替换 有效率的:
1. 精心策划: 在开始进行实时更改之前,请务必仔细计划要替换的文本以及如何替换它。 考虑使用新文本的上下文,并确保其清晰且与现有内容一致。 另请注意,实时替换不适合结构或布局更改,因此您应该限制自己仅修改文本。
2.使用专用工具: 市场上有各种工具可以帮助您更有效地执行实时文本替换。 这些工具允许您实时测试和监控所做的更改,帮助您快速识别任何错误或不一致。 此外,一些工具还提供高级功能,例如为不同的用户群体自定义文本。
3. 进行广泛的测试: 在永久实施任何更改之前,您必须执行大量测试,以确保新文本在所有浏览器和设备上正确显示。 检查语法或句法错误,并验证文本替换不会对用户体验产生负面影响。 如果可能的话,在做出最终更改之前询问其他人额外的反馈。
– 进行实时文本替换时要避免的常见错误
进行实时文本替换时要避免的常见错误
在使用实时文本替换时,了解在此过程中可能发生的某些常见错误非常重要。 这些错误可能会影响网站的外观和功能,因此必须避免它们以确保为用户提供最佳体验。 以下是一些需要避免的常见错误:
1. 不要做一个 备用 开始替换之前的站点: 这是一个常见但至关重要的错误,可能会导致重要数据丢失。 在进行任何更改之前,必须执行以下操作 安全副本 完整的网站。 这将使您能够撤消任何不需要的更改或纠正更换过程中可能出现的错误。
2 忽略正则表达式: 正则表达式是用于查找和替换特定文本模式的字符序列。 不考虑正确的正则表达式语法可能会导致不正确或不需要的替换。熟悉正则表达式并正确使用它们以确保替换过程的准确性非常重要。
3. 更换后未能执行大量测试: 完成实时文本替换后,必须执行大量测试以确保一切正常工作。 这涉及检查网站的设计和功能,包括图像、链接和其他交互元素的正确显示。 忽略此阶段可能会导致出现错误,从而影响用户体验和网站声誉。
避免这些常见错误将使您能够顺利执行实时文本替换并确保一切正常。 始终记住进行备份,使用适当的正则表达式,并在替换后执行广泛的测试,以确保获得最佳的结果。
– 如何优化实时文本替换以获得最佳结果
实时文本替换 是一项基本功能,允许用户实时自动修改和更新文本的特定部分。 该工具广泛应用于各种应用,例如网页内容编辑、机器翻译和报告自动化。 然而,要获得 最好的结果 在优化实时文本替换时,必须遵循一些良好实践并考虑某些关键因素。
原文的连贯性至关重要 确保原始文本和替换文本之间平滑、自然的过渡。 替换文本必须保持与原始文本相同的风格、语气和语言。 此外,请确保替换文本符合语法结构并尊重适用于原始文本的礼仪规则。
正确选择关键词和文本模式 这是优化实时文本替换的另一个基本方面。 识别和选择原始文本中最相关和最频繁的关键词将允许更准确和上下文相关的替换。 此外,利用正则表达式的功能来设计捕获不同形式和关键字变体的文本模式。
最后但并非最不重要的, 不断测试和调整 它的实时文本替换方法。 对工具进行广泛的测试并收集用户反馈,以提高其性能并修复潜在的错误。 此外,请仔细观察结果并根据需要定期进行调整,以提高实时文本替换的有效性并实现最佳结果。 请记住,优化是一个持续的过程。
我是 Sebastián Vidal,一位热衷于技术和 DIY 的计算机工程师。此外,我是 tecnobits.com,我在其中分享教程,以使每个人都更容易访问和理解技术。